Transaction 7152e02cfc25f9f3bc91bfa7413ed7a7174e8e6f29332f3bf30f4b3326eaca17
3 Input
2 Outputs
- 7152e02cfc25f9f3bc91bfa7413ed7a7174e8e6f29332f3bf30f4b3326eaca17:0
- 7152e02cfc25f9f3bc91bfa7413ed7a7174e8e6f29332f3bf30f4b3326eaca17:1
value 37427
address 1k6J6jMRKEbVckqJed4F4eyW9TsodBjeQ
value 1576791
address 18P7Lqebp9bst3fDEs1xaRaG9UF8bw49Qj